Chumbawamba's restless stylistic exploration during their two-plus decade run underscores the importance of message over medium. Their left-leaning philosophies have found an outlet in punk, folk, dance music, and "world" sounds, and in a theatrical stage show that utilizes the multiple talents of its many members. The band started out in the early 1980s as a Crass-like anarchist collective, and have continued to earnestly refine their politics. The height of their fame was the delirious, fist-pumping declaration of self-determination "Tubthumping," which was released by the major label EMI and was a worldwide hit in 1997.
